在数字货币的世界中,安全性隐患始终是一个不容忽视的话题。随着越来越多的人开始投资和交易虚拟货币,对钱包的安全要求也越来越高。为此,多重签名(Multi-signature,简称多签)技术应运而生,为加密钱包提供了一个相对安全的选择。本文将深入探讨加密钱包中的多重签名验证技术,如何运作、为什么它对用户的重要性以及实施过程中可能遇到的问题和解决方案。
多重签名是一种加密协议,需要多个密钥持有者中的多个签名才能授权一笔交易。这意味着,即使一个密钥被盗或丢失,恶意方也不能仅凭一个密钥来窃取资产。多重签名钱包通常被定义为“M of N”格式,其中M是需要签名的数量,N是总共有多少个密钥。例如,在一个2-of-3的多签钱包中,系统要求三个拥有者中的两人共同签署,以确认交易。
在多重签名钱包中,当用户想要进行交易时,系统会要求多个密钥的所有者进行操作。每个密钥持有者使用他们的私钥生成数字签名,并将其发送给交易发起者。只有当达到设定的签名数量时,交易才会被广播到区块链网络。例如,在2-of-3的情况下,三个拥有者中需要至少两个人提交签名。
这种方式大大降低了系统的安全风险,即使其中一个密钥持有者的秘钥被攻击者获取,攻击者仍然无法完成交易。此外,多重签名还可以用于建立社团或公司资产管理,确保对资金的控制需要多个决策者的同意,从而提高管理效率和安全性。
多重签名技术的应用场景非常广泛,特别是在需要高度安全保护的情况中。例如:
1. **企业资产管理**:多签技术可以用于公司账户管理,确保资金的支出和使用需要多个高管的授权。
2. **保障用户资金安全**:对于交易所和钱包服务提供商,使用多重签名可以保护用户资产,即使遭遇黑客攻击,黑客也无法轻易获取全部资产。
3. **社群和组织管理**:在某些去中心化的组织中,多重签名可以确保决策公平透明,比如分红、投资等操作需要多个成员的同意和参与。
随着对数字资产投资的增加,保护这些资产的需求变得越加迫切。传统的单一密钥钱包在安全性上存在诸多隐患,尤其在账号被盗、设备故障等情况下,损失可能是不可挽回的。结合多重签名技术,用户能够更合理地管理他们的资产。
多重签名还有助于预防用户不小心进行错误的转账或交易,特别是在涉及大额资产时,需要多位参与者共同作出决策,能大幅降低人为错误的风险。此外,从合规性的角度来看,越来越多的公司和金融机构开始认识到多重签名的重要性,作为遵从监管要求的一部分,也在实施多签制度。
设置多重签名钱包的流程相对直观,但缺乏足够技术理解的用户可能会遇到困难。首先,用户需要选择一种支持多重签名的加密钱包。常见的钱包类型有硬件钱包、移动钱包和桌面钱包等。
在选择好钱包后,用户需要决定“M of N”的参数,比如选择2个持有者的仓库,将相应的权限分配给这些密钥。在实际操作中,每个密钥持有者需要生成自己的私钥和公钥,并把公钥互换,最后将这些公钥导入多签钱包中。通过这些设置,钱包便正式创建好。
在进行交易时,系统会要求按设置的规则收集相应的签名,然后将其发送给区块链。设置完成后,各参与者可共同操作和管理资产,确保资金安全。
尽管多重签名为数字资产提供了更高的安全性,但其安全性仍依赖于各个密钥持有者的安全管理。确保个人安全的主要方法包括但不限于以下几点:
1. **妥善保管密钥**:钥匙和助记词应存放在物理安全的地方,避免通过简单的方式暴露。
2. **启用多重身份验证**:使用附加的保护措施如双重身份验证来增强密钥保护,确保即使密钥被盗也无法访问钱包。 3. **定期更换和备份密钥**:定期更新密钥,确保没有长时间使用对安全性造成威胁。普通钱包(单一签名钱包)通常只需要一个私钥来控制和管理资产。这种方式在小额资产交易时比较方便,但却存在显著的安全隐患。例如,如果私钥丢失或被盗,用户将无法恢复钱包里的资产。
反观多重签名钱包,为用户提供了额外的保护和安全性。目前多重签名已经成为许多大型企业、机构及交易所的标准配置,这与较高的交易风险要求密切相关。单一签名钱包虽然价格更便宜且操作简单,但在需要高度安全保障的情况下,多重签名显然更具优势。
如果一位签名者丢失了密钥,实际应该采取的后续措施取决于您选择的多签规则。例如,在2-of-3的情况下,只要其他两个持有者的密钥保持安全,资产依然是安全的。如果丢失的密钥导致签名人数达不到要求,取回资产的方案相对有限。
在某些情况下,如果支持插入新的密钥,用户可以通过持有者增加新密钥的形式来恢复钱包。为了避免这种情况,用户可以预先安排密钥备份或采用更高签名数规则(如3-of-5)进行灵活的财务管理,降低单一持有者失连所带来的风险。
总之,多重签名钱包在保护数字资产方面具有显著的优势,但用户需要具备必要的安全意识与知识,灵活管理财务及密钥,以最小化损失风险。与此同时,各个相关问题的探讨和理解,也是人们更进一步认识和掌握这一技术的关键。